UEFA Threatens FIFA Boycott Over Investor Plan
The member associations of the Union of European Football Associations (UEFA) have unanimously voted to boycott the World Cup and other competitions organized by the International Federation of Association Football (FIFA) unless the governing body abandons plans to sell a stake in a new subsidiary that will run its tournaments to external investors.
The decision was taken at a virtual UEFA meeting on Thursday. The European football federation said FIFA's proposal amounted to unacceptable interference in the management of the sport's most prestigious competitions and rejected further commercialization through private investment.
Any boycott would also affect the World Cup, setting the stage for an unprecedented confrontation between football's two most powerful organizations.
